Mohamed Al Fayed allegations: Canadian women speak out



CTV News has learned there are multiple Canadian women alleging they were victims of sexual abuse at the hands of the late Harrods boss Mohamed Al Fayed.


Allegations first surfaced as part of a BBC documentary on the Egyptian billionaire who made his fortune in the U.K. CTV News has confirmed there are Canadian women among those who spoke out.


Renowned women’s rights attorney Gloria Allred was part of the victims’ legal team, which is expected to provide more details on the investigation on Friday.
